Girl gangs, female collectives, new businesswomen and creative female teams… Women are successfully establishing their creative power and seizing control of the cultural, social and business scenes.
As girl gangs inspire us and shake up fashion lines, Who’s Next is inviting girl groups to the heart of their January 2017 edition: with a selection of exclusive brands and pop-up stores, guest influencers, a music programme, a unique scenography…

How was your #girlsquad created?
Jane: I met Alice a year ago and we got on really well. We thought to set up this project we needed more than two people. So we called on our super girlfriends! And now there are around ten of us.
Alice: At a party! I met Jane in a queue for the club Concrete and the other girls at a techno party! Our styles have brought us together as well as our passion for music! There’s a very underground fashion side to Nouvelle Vague.
Jill: All of us love to dance, dress and chat! We each have our own sector of creativity, but all our inspirations give birth to this incredible project!

What is your profession?
Jane: I primarily do casting, I’m a model. I was a Community Manager in a photography agency, then Office Manager in a co-working area.
Alice: I have been a stylist since I was 17 years old. I’m a hairdresser, makeup artist and Artistic Director. We have a touch on everything, especially our generation.
Kim: I followed an artistic education, but I dedicate my time to travelling. I like to change my environment and discover new horizons and different cultures.
Annabelle: Personal fashion photo and video clip projects and Nouvelle Vogue.
Jill: I work at Pigalle studios, a Parisian clothing brand for men. I have also worked for Saint-Laurent.
